Description: A test token is a type of digital asset primarily used in development and testing environments within blockchain networks. These tokens allow developers to experiment and test decentralized applications (dApps) without the need to use real cryptocurrencies, reducing financial risk and facilitating innovation. Test tokens are typically issued on test networks, which simulate the operation of main blockchain networks. These environments enable developers to verify the functionality of their smart contracts and dApps, ensuring everything works correctly before launching them to the public. Additionally, test tokens are essential for education and training, as they allow new developers to learn about blockchain technology without the pressure of losing real money. In summary, test tokens are crucial tools in the blockchain ecosystem, promoting experimentation and the safe development of new applications.
